Chief Executive Officer of Sunrisers Hyderabad (SRH), Kavya Maran, was ecstatic following her team’s convincing six-wicket victory over Chennai Super Kings (CSK) on Friday, April 5, at Hyderabad’s Rajiv Gandhi International Stadium.
One of the Indian Premier League’s (IPL) most devoted club owners, Kavya attends nearly every Hyderabad game from the stands. The aspirational team owner has seen many highs and lows recently due to Sunrisers Hyderabad’s struggles over the past few seasons. For the second time in the past three seasons, the 2016 winners ended lower in the points standings. The Sunrisers, who have two wins and as many losses from their first four games, are now ranked No. 5 in the table and are beginning to show development under Pat Cummins.

Bowlers like Abhishek Sharma led SRH to a six-wick victory.
Cummins invited the Super Kings to bat after winning the toss. The bowlers from SRH displayed disciplined play, making it difficult for the Chennai batsmen to dismiss them. In the first inning, no other Chennai batsman appeared at ease, with the exception of Shivam Dube (45 off 24 balls) and Ravindra Jadeja (31 off 23 balls). The five-time winners eventually battled their way up to 165/5 in their 20 overs.
Abhishek Sharma responded by smashing 37 off just 12 deliveries, giving the Sunrisers a thrilling start. IPL 2024 saw Hyderabad win by six wickets and 11 balls with plenty of time remaining. Travis Head (31 off 24) contributed a useful effort, and Aiden Markram (50 off 36 balls) achieved his first fifty in the competition.
